Antenna mast replacement
« on: February 07, 2017, 06:18:07 PM »
Hi just wondering if just the antenna mast is replaceable or do you have to replace the antenna assembly with the cable going to the radio .   I'm working on a '71.  Thanks,   Chris

Re: Antenna mast replacement
« Reply #1 on: February 08, 2017, 02:50:27 PM »
The antenna that came from Ford on a Pinto was/is one piece with the cable running all the way to the radio. Open the pass door all the way and you can see the cable. Easy fix.
